one of the extra surviving legacies of Ashoka was the pattern that he gave for the alliance between Buddhism and the state. Emperor Ashoka was regarded as a role model to heads within the Buddhist society. He not only given direction and force, but he also built personal relations with his followers.

According to the legends  Ashokavadana, Ashoka was not non-violent after choosing Buddhism. In one situation, a non-Buddhist in Pundravardhana painted a picture explaining the Buddha kneeling at the feet of Nirgrantha Jnatiputra  On a reproach from a Buddhist believer, Ashoka announced an order to capture him, and finally, added order to kill all the Ajivikas in Pundravardhana. Nearby 18,000 supporters of the Ajivika following were killed as a consequence of this command.

The Page Law of 1875 was not intended to discourage immigration from Mexico, but rather to restrict and regulate the immigration of Chinese laborers.


Explanation:

The Page Law of 1875 was not specifically intended to discourage immigration from Mexico. It was actually a federal law passed in the United States that aimed to restrict and regulate the immigration of Chinese laborers. The law prohibited the entry of Chinese women suspected of engaging in prostitution or considered to be immoral. While it did not explicitly target Mexican immigration, it formed part of a broader trend of restrictive immigration policies in the late 19th and early 20th centuries.
